HTML5与CSS3:构建现代网页界面的双引擎技术
在现代网页开发中,HTML5与CSS3作为前端技术的核心支柱,已经彻底改变了我们构建网页界面的方式。作为一名人工智能工程师,我经常需要与前端团队紧密协作,确保后端逻辑与前端展示的高效结合。在这个过程中,HTML5与CSS3展现出的灵活性与强大功能,始终让我印象深刻。 HTML5不仅仅是对原有HTML标准的简单升级,它引入了语义化标签,如``、``、、等,这些标签不仅提升了代码的可读性,也增强了网页在搜索引擎优化(SEO)方面的表现。通过清晰的结构划分,浏览器和辅助技术可以更准确地解析页面内容,这对无障碍访问和自动化处理尤为重要。 2025AI生成图像,仅供参考 与HTML5相辅相成的是CSS3,它在样式控制方面带来了革命性的变化。CSS3引入了圆角、阴影、渐变、动画等视觉效果,使得开发者无需依赖图片资源即可实现丰富的界面设计。这种能力极大提升了页面加载速度,并增强了响应式布局的实现效率。通过媒体查询和弹性盒子模型(Flexbox),我们可以轻松构建适配不同设备的网页,满足日益多样化的用户访问需求。 更值得关注的是,HTML5与CSS3的组合为Web应用的交互体验带来了质的飞跃。HTML5的本地存储(localStorage、sessionStorage)、离线应用缓存、以及Canvas和SVG绘图能力,配合CSS3的过渡与关键帧动画,使得网页不再只是信息展示的静态容器,而是一个具备高性能交互能力的平台。 在实际项目开发中,我们经常需要结合JavaScript来实现动态内容加载与用户行为响应。HTML5提供了更丰富的API接口,如Geolocation、Web Workers、WebSocket等,而CSS3则通过伪类、选择器增强和模块化设计,使样式管理更加模块化和可维护。这种三者协同的模式,构成了现代Web应用的基础架构。 随着AI技术的不断发展,前端界面也需要更智能地适应用户行为与数据变化。HTML5与CSS3提供的语义结构和样式控制能力,为AI驱动的内容推荐、动态布局调整和用户行为分析提供了良好的底层支持。在未来,它们将继续作为前端技术的核心,推动Web平台向更智能、更高效的方向演进。 (编辑:91站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|